Summary: | >=dev-libs/yajl-2.0.0: needs to use preserve_old_lib |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Andrew Frink <andrew.frink> |
Component: | New packages | Assignee: | Gentoo Ruby Team <ruby> |
Status: | RESOLVED WONTFIX | ||
Severity: | major | CC: | graaff |
Priority: | Normal | ||
Version: | 10.0 | ||
Hardware: | AMD64 |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Attachments: | Patch to update dependencies of virt-manager-0.9.0 for virtinst and yajl |
Description
Andrew Frink
2011-07-30 16:02:31 UTC
Created attachment 281753 [details, diff]
Patch to update dependencies of virt-manager-0.9.0 for virtinst and yajl
Furthermore, app-emulation/virt-manager-0.9.0 needs to depend on app-emulation/virtinst-0.600.0 to run.
Attached is a patch to update the dependencies of app-emulation/virt-manager-0.9.0 accordingly.
You just need to run revdep-rebuild and all is well. Unfortunately the maintainer of yajl didn't notate that. Hans: You should have a pkg_preinst() section that calls preserve_old_lib and pkg_postinst() that calls preserve_old_lib_notify. Check out dev-lib/openssl for an example. FEATURES=preserve-libs is on now. |